New Zealand navy ship made rare transit through Taiwan Strait this month
Posted on 2025-11-27 17:52:17
Reuters has reported that the New Zealand navy's largest ship, the oiler H-M-N-Z-S Aotearoa, made a rare transit through the sensitive Taiwan Strait earlier this month.
New Zealand's Defence Minister Judith Collins said the transit was conducted in accordance with international law.
She told Reuters that "This includes exercising the right to freedom of navigation, as guaranteed under the United Nations Convention of the Law of the Sea."
One source with knowledge of the situation said the ship was tracked and followed by Chinese forces as it sailed through the Strait.
The minister added that the ship sailed from the South China Sea to the North Asian region via the Taiwan Strait on November 5th.
